Silva Idles at 185; Perma-Move to 205 Declared Premature ShareThis
By Jake Rossen ([email protected])
Wednesday, August 12 12:00 am PT: If something in this business sounds too good to be true, bet that it isn’t: after a weekend report from Yahoo’s Dan Wetzel that recounted a discussion between Dana White and Anderson Silva’s manager, Ed Soares, Soares told ESPN’s Franklin McNeil that no such talk ever occurred.

Wetzel wrote that Soares and White indulged in some speculation that Silva should make a permanent move to the 205 lb. class, a logical step for a fighter who’s reduced his middleweight division to bomb rubble. But Soares insisted to McNeil that the talk was entirely fictional.

“That is totally false,” Soares said. “I never said that to Dana.” Soares’ plans for Silva instead lean toward alternate weight-class bouts. But “he is going to keep defending that [185 lb.] belt.”

Too bad, but not unexpected: Silva disassociating himself from the middleweight division would involve increasing pressure to face friend Lyoto Machida in a 205 lb. title fight. Despite remaining cool to that idea, Soares only wants “the big fights” for his man; hopefully both he and the UFC understand that a run of rematches at 185 don’t live up to that proposal.
